ThreeWindingTransformer
Package: PowerOperationsOpenAPIModels · Source: Operations/Branch/ThreeWindingTransformer.json
A three-winding transformer, modeled as an equivalent star: each referenced TransformerCircuit connects a terminal bus to the star (hidden) bus and carries that winding’s series electrical data; availability is circuit-level. The pairwise measured impedances r_12/x_12, r_23/x_23, r_31/x_31 (PSS/E CZ = 1, each in pu on the corresponding base_power_12/base_power_23/base_power_31 and referenced to the first-index winding’s base voltage) are optional and must be set together or all be absent; the star-leg impedances derived from them at parse time live on the circuits and are not synced back. Power-flow and Ybus assembly read the per-circuit star-leg impedances, not the pairwise fields. The model is described in Chapter 3.6 of J.D. Glover, M.S. Sarma and T. Overbye: Power Systems Analysis and Design.
Properties
| Property | Type | Required | Unit | Description |
|---|---|---|---|---|
id | integer | yes | — | Unique integer identifier for this component. |
name | string | yes | — | Name of the component. Components of the same type (e.g., PowerLoad) must have unique names, but components of different types (e.g., PowerLoad and ACBus) can have the same name. |
primary_circuit | integer | yes | — | The primary TransformerCircuit connecting the primary bus to the star bus. |
secondary_circuit | integer | yes | — | The secondary TransformerCircuit connecting the secondary bus to the star bus. |
tertiary_circuit | integer | yes | — | The tertiary TransformerCircuit connecting the tertiary bus to the star bus. |
star_bus | integer | yes | — | Star (hidden) Bus that this component (equivalent model) is connected to. |
parameter_units | string (ImpedanceUnitBasis) | — | — | Unit basis for the pairwise measured impedance fields (r_12, x_12, r_23, x_23, r_31, x_31). PSS/E supplies a single CZ flag for the whole three-winding transformer record, so one basis governs all three winding pairs. |
r_12 | number | — | ohm / pu (by parameter_units) | Measured resistance, referenced to the primary winding’s base voltage, from primary to secondary windings (R1-2 in PSS/E). Units: per parameter_units — NATURAL_UNITS: ohm, COMPONENT_BASE: pu . |
x_12 | number | — | ohm / pu (by parameter_units) | Measured reactance, referenced to the primary winding’s base voltage, from primary to secondary windings (X1-2 in PSS/E). Units: per parameter_units — NATURAL_UNITS: ohm, COMPONENT_BASE: pu . |
r_23 | number | — | ohm / pu (by parameter_units) | Measured resistance, referenced to the secondary winding’s base voltage, from secondary to tertiary windings (R2-3 in PSS/E). Units: per parameter_units — NATURAL_UNITS: ohm, COMPONENT_BASE: pu . |
x_23 | number | — | ohm / pu (by parameter_units) | Measured reactance, referenced to the secondary winding’s base voltage, from secondary to tertiary windings (X2-3 in PSS/E). Units: per parameter_units — NATURAL_UNITS: ohm, COMPONENT_BASE: pu . |
r_31 | number | — | ohm / pu (by parameter_units) | Measured resistance, referenced to the tertiary winding’s base voltage, from tertiary to primary windings (R3-1 in PSS/E). Units: per parameter_units — NATURAL_UNITS: ohm, COMPONENT_BASE: pu . |
x_31 | number | — | ohm / pu (by parameter_units) | Measured reactance, referenced to the tertiary winding’s base voltage, from tertiary to primary windings (X3-1 in PSS/E). Units: per parameter_units — NATURAL_UNITS: ohm, COMPONENT_BASE: pu . |
base_power_12 | number | — | MVA | Base power for per unitization for primary-secondary windings. Units: MVA. |
base_power_23 | number | — | MVA | Base power for per unitization for secondary-tertiary windings. Units: MVA. |
base_power_31 | number | — | MVA | Base power for per unitization for tertiary-primary windings. Units: MVA. |
admittance_units | string (AdmittanceUnitBasis) | — | — | Unit basis for the magnetizing_shunt admittance. |
magnetizing_shunt | ComplexNumber | — | S / MVAr / pu (by admittance_units) | Magnetizing shunt admittance referenced to the primary circuit’s base voltage. Units: per admittance_units — NATURAL_UNITS: S, COMPONENT_MVAR: MVAr, COMPONENT_BASE: pu . |
shunt_location | string (ThreeWindingTransformerShuntLocation) | — | — | Placement of magnetizing_shunt in the equivalent star model. |
